2015-2016 U19 World Cup schedule breakdown
U19 China schedule, June 2015
The U19 China had 3 U19 World Cup games scheduled on the month of June 2015.
They went 1-2 overall. 0-1 on the road, and 1-1 at home. Their largest win came home against the U19 Argentina (74-67) on June 28, 2015. That night Yanhao Zhao scored 23 points. Their biggest loss came on the road against the U19 Spain (84-73), led by Sergi Garcia (19 points, 2 rebounds, 8 assists).
Their longest winning streak on June 2015: 1 consecutive wins against U19 Argentina.
The U19 China scored 66.00 points per game on June 2015, and allowed 71.00 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of June 2015, Jinquu Hu led the team in scoring with 18.67 points per game. Yi Shi averaged 6.33 assists and Jinquu Hu had 12.67 rebounds per contest.
U19 China schedule, July 2015
The U19 China had 4 U19 World Cup games scheduled on the month of July 2015.
They went 1-3 overall. 1-1 on the road, and 0-2 at home. Their largest win came on the road against the U19 Tunisia (80-68) on July 05, 2015. That night Rui Zhao scored 25 points. Their biggest loss came home against the U19 Korea (77-54), led by Kyungwon Kim (26 points, 8 rebounds, 2 assists).
Their longest winning streak on July 2015: 1 consecutive wins against U19 Tunisia.
The U19 China scored 65.25 points per game on July 2015, and allowed 71.00 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of July 2015, Yanhao Zhao led the team in scoring with 13.00 points per game. Xu Sun averaged 4.75 assists and Jinquu Hu had 6.75 rebounds per contest.
